NSC Paying S’Eagles’ Coach, He’s Not Owed – Dikko

[The Whistler - Nigeria] - 15/12/2025
Chairman of the National Sports Commission (NSC) has said the organization has been paying the salary of Super Eagles head coach Éric Chelle. The Nigeria Football Federation (NFF) was recently accused of owing Chelle three months’ salary. However, Dikko accused the sporting media of peddling (…)
